1 May-June-July 2017 Payne County 4-H News 315 W. 6th Avenue, Suite 103 Stillwater, OK Phone: From April 9th-12th I attended my second national 4-H trip to National 4-H Conference in Washington, DC. Surrounded by the beauty of our Nation s Capitol, I rallied with over 200 of the world s most driven youth leaders, all who strive toward the common goal of making the best better. Unlike Citizenship Washington-Focus, which I attended last summer, National 4-H Conference is a working trip - meaning that while in DC, delegates are working together to represent 4-Hers all over the world and make their voices heard. This is done through groups of fifteen youth from across the nation, known as roundtables, which create presentations on topics like adolescent health, getting youth outdoors, workforce training, and texting while driving. I was a member of the roundtable presenting to the House Agriculture Committee about the importance of agriculture and 4-H to youth. We began our work on Sunday, and by Tuesday, we had a presentation ready to present to the leaders of our nation. Being a member of this roundtable gave me the opportunity to not only share my story, but also learn the stories of others, and the impact they are making on their communities. Creating relationships with 4-H members from across the country was perhaps my favorite part of the conference - valuing how we are different, but also bonding over our similarities. Oklahoma 4-H sends three or four members to National Conference each year - one member from each district. Because of the small group, I was able to establish strong friendships with the other members on the trip as we flew across the country, walked through snow to see the White House, visited with our Senators and Representatives, and cut loose at the closing dance. 4-H has provided me with many life changing opportunities over the years, and attending National 4-H Conference is one of my favorites. No other trip gives 4-Her s the chance to so directly impact the politics of our nation while making such strong relationships with one another. I am grateful for the opportunities 4-H has given me thus far and I am eager to see where else 4-H will take me. June 26, 2018 Payne County 4-H Table Setting Contest will be June 26th at 4:00pm at the Payne County Expo Center. (Cloverbuds 5-7years old)...(junior 8 years old (& in 3rd grade)-5th)...(intermediate 6th-8th grade)...(senior 9th-12th grade) Set the table for one person. Exhibitor must provide his/her own portable card table (square or round table may be used). 4-H members should plan their table setting using the following criteria: *Choose a theme for your table setting (accessories may be used) *Plan a menu which is suitable for the table setting. Type menu and have it available for the judge. *Set table correctly. *Have in mind any other special comments or ideas (be creative) Judge will observe 4-H member during part or all of the time he/she is setting the table. Judge may visit with 4-H members and ask them questions about their table setting. RSVP at the Payne County Extension Office (405) by Wednesday, June 20, 2018.

5 Food Show.. June 26, 2018 Payne County 4-H Food Show Contest will be June 26th at 10:00am at the Payne County Expo Center. Food Show Guidelines: Each participant may enter 3 food classes only, with only one entry per class. (There are 13 classes from which the 4-H members may select to enter) All exhibits must be made by the exhibitor. Cloverbuds may enter a poster about My Favorite Food and may enter their favorite cookie (includes baked, no-bake, brownies, etc.) 4-H members must pre-register their INTENT to enter the food show and table setting events by June 20th. The specific food items to be entered can be decided at a later time and entered the day of the event. Bring your food show and table setting entries to the PAYNE COUNTY EXPO CENTER (note location) BEFORE 10:00 A.M. on Tuesday, June 26th --judging will begin promptly at 10:00 am for food show items. Table setting will be judged following Jr. Roundup, beginning at 4:00 PM. All exhibits must be made from scratch. (No mixes will be accepted; no bread machines may be used; no products that need to be refrigerated will be accepted) 4-H members may use their own recipe or those recipes listed in the Food Science curriculum. CLOVERBUD cookie entries only can be made from mix or from scratch. Each food exhibit should be shown on a paper plate and covered with a plastic resalable bag, cake cover or similar covering. Each exhibitor is responsible for furnishing their own plates, resalable bags or protective covering. The recipe for each entry must be attached to the outside of the exhibit and place on the bottom of the entry plate, except for decorated cake entries no recipe is required for decorated cakes since the judging is done on the decoration only. 4-H member s name and division should be listed on the recipe card or label (for decorated cakes). Age Divisions for the Food Show are as follows: Cloverbuds: age 5-7 as of 9/1/2017, Junior Division: 3rd(& 8 years old) - 5th grade as of 9/1/2017, Intermediate Division: 6th-8th grade as of 9/1/2017 and Senior Division: 9th 12th as of 9/1/2017 Progressive Agriculture Safety Day Progressive Agriculture Safety Day is June 19th from 8:30am to 3:00pm at the Payne County Expo Center. Registration is $5.00 per person and is due to the Payne County Extension Office by June 5th Bucket Calf Competition Who: 5- to 12-year-olds who are Payne County residents and/or enrolled in a Payne County school. 4-H membership is not required. You must be between ages 5 to 12 on May 31, What: Acquire a 1- to 10-day-old beef or dairy calf, from April 15 th -June15th. You will care for the calf, break it to lead and maintain accurate feed, financial and health records. You may nominate up to two calves no later than June 15, However, only one calf may be exhibited. Based on your age, you will be entered into one of three age groups (5-8, 9-10, 11-12), and judged on your individual knowledge of your project. This program is designed to make sure you learn about raising and showing cattle. When: Friday, August 31, 2018 Where: Payne County Expo Center Why: Learn responsibility, scholarship, belt buckle, leadership, Public Speaking, and more!!
